Electricity Production's Environmental Consequence
The method of producing energy has a significant ecological effect . Traditionally, coal have been the source for electricity generators, leading to substantial atmospheric emissions that add to global warming . In addition, extraction of these fuels can harm ecosystems , impacting animal life. Alternative energy sources , such as photovoltaic and wind power , offer a less environmental impact , although they aren’t without certain issues . Nuclear plants present a distinct set of concerns related to waste disposal and risk.
- Combustion of natural gas emits emissions.
- Water-based power can alter river ecosystems .
- Turbine installations can pose a threat to wildlife .
- Sun power installations demand large areas of territory .
